If you are familiar with the benefits of essential oils, you must have tried essential oil rollers. Rollers are made and packaged to deliver essential oils and blends thereof in a convenient way.

Oil rollers are roll-ons of essential oils that are applied to various parts of your skin to give you the full benefits of these natural aromatic oils. They are packed in small roller bottles that you can carry with you wherever you go. Essential oil rollers present a number of benefits and some are highlighted below;

How to use essential oil rollers

Essential oil rollers supply blends of oils as desired through topical application on the skin. Oil rollers are made safe to use on skin by the use of carrier oils which are incorporated therein. Carrier oils such as jojoba, coconut, olive oil and many others are used to dilute oils effectively so that your skin is not harmed after application. Essentially, the rollers can be applied anywhere on the skin; however, there are certain points that can provide an even better effect. Below is a quick look at the best places to apply oil rollers on your body.

On the inner wrist

It is a common practice to apply essential oil rollers on the inner wrist. This is one of the most common pulse points that makes absorption of oil into the bloodstream easy. The radial artery runs along the inside of your wrist; making this location one of the best places to apply your roller.

Behind the ear

Skin behind the ears is lighter and more absorbent than other parts of your skin. This effectively makes it easy for essential oils to find their way into the bloodstream. This can provide relief from aches, inflammation and even swelling. To this end, using the oil behind your ears ensures that you experience faster and better relief. Keep in mind that the mastoid pressure point is also located behind the ear.

On the temples

Temples are pulse points; which means that blood vessels are close to the skin. In this regard, you will find people massaging their temples to soothe a headache or a migraine. Using essential oil rollers on the temples also delivers the healing goodness of these oils. When you have a headache, be sure to rub some oil using your roller for quicker relief.

Other great application points include; on the inner elbow, back of the knees, abdomen, around the ankles, below your feet; among others. When applying rollers onto your skin, make sure that they are properly diluted. DIY roller makers must be extra careful with measurements and diluting to avoid skin irritation. Buy these oil rollers from reputable companies to make sure that you have a safe product before use.

woman walks in paddyHow to make your very own essential oil rollers

Oil rollers are easy to make; in addition, you have the opportunity to blend your favorite oils for a desired effect. Just make sure to buy high quality essential oils that are pure. Below are recipe ideas that will get you started;

Stress relieving roller blend

If you want to tackle stress, ylang ylang and lavender essential oils have been found very effective. Lavender relieves stress and reduces headaches. If you are dealing with nervous tension, this oil also works to alleviate the suffering. Ylang ylang on the other hand can reduce sadness or worry, tackle chronic stress and promote a sense of calmness. Therefore, combining these two oils creates a stress relieving super blend.

Things you need to make the blend

  • Lavender and ylang ylang essential oils
  • Fractionated coconut oil to dilute the blend
  • A glass roller bottle
  • A glass dropper
  • Small funnel

How to make your essential oil roller blend

  • Start by removing the roller ball from the bottle
  • Add 10 drops of ylang ylang oil and 20 drops of lavender oil
  • Fill the bottle with fractionated coconut oil
  • Reattach the roller ball and fix the cap
  • Shake the blend well before use

As you can see, creating your own blend is as simple as can be.
